Music may boost COPD rehab: study tests tunes for better breathing
NCT ID NCT05720780
First seen Jun 26, 2026 · Last updated Jun 27, 2026 · Updated 1 time
Summary
This study tests whether adding music to standard exercise training helps people with COPD and chronic respiratory failure improve their walking distance and feel less breathless. 156 participants will either do usual rehab or rehab while listening to music they choose (rock, modern, jazz, or classical). The main goal is to see if more people in the music group can walk at least 30 meters farther in a six-minute walk test.

- What this could lead to
- If it works, this could offer a simple, enjoyable way to improve exercise capacity and reduce breathlessness in people with COPD.
- What could go wrong
- This is a small, early-stage trial with no blinding, so results may be influenced by placebo effects. The benefit may be modest and not apply to all COPD patients.
